TwitterThis dataset contains spectrograms for all monophonic electric guitar notes contained within the SemanticTimbreDataset. Files are organised as follows: Timbre_Group/Timbre_Descriptor/Timbre_Magnitude. All audio files with a timbre magnitude of 0 are monophonic electric guitar notes recorded from a Fender Stratocaster, originally sourced from the EGFxSet [1]. All other audio files are those original clean samples processed through various guitar pedals affecting the sounds at various intensities (timbre magnitude). Each guitar pedal's effect can be described by a separate timbre descriptor. The SemanticTimbreDataset contains 19 timbre descriptors in total. [1] Hegel Pedroza, Gerardo Meza, & Iran R. Roman. (2022). EGFxSet: Electric guitar tones processed through real effects of distortion, modulation, delay and reverb (Version 1.0) [Data set]. Zenodo. https://doi.org/10.5281/zenodo.7044411

TwitterThe dataset is created for a Machine Learning for IoT University project which has the aim to create an algorithm able to predict the right guitar chords played by a real instrument or a recorded sound.
The chords in the dataset are Am, Bb, Bdim, C, Dm, Em, F, G. They are played in 4 different ways: Up-Down(1), Down-Up(2), Up-Down Down-Up(3), string by string(4). The chords are played by different authors and 20 real guitars of different types (Classical, Acustic, Electronic), but there is also a synthetic part created with Garage Band and a Plug in order to simulate different sounds. The virtual part of the dataset is composed of 35 "guitars".
The versions 1-2-3 of the dataset differ for the composition of the train and test part. V2--> Train: 35 Virtual Guitars + 10 Real Guitars; Test: 10 Real Guitars

The Electric Guitar Instrumental Playing Techniques (EG-IPT) dataset is a large-scale audio dataset designed for the study and recognition of instrumental playing techniques (IPTs) on the electric guitar. It contains 52,320 monophonic audio files, totaling 28 hours, 22 minutes, and 56 seconds of high-resolution recordings (96kHz / 24-bit), and amounts to 29.77 GB of data.
The dataset covers 19 distinct electric guitar techniques, captured through isolated single-note performances by a professional guitarist. Recordings were conducted in a specialized studio by a sound engineer using high-quality gear, ensuring both sonic fidelity and consistency across sessions. EG-IPT offers a rich and diverse resource for research in audio analysis, IPT recognition, and machine learning.
Recording Setup
The recordings were made using a 2005 Gibson SG Standard electric guitar equipped with two humbucker pickups(bridge, neck, and combined positions). The signal was amplified through an EVH 5150 III 50W 6L6 tube amp paired with a Mesa 4×12” cabinet loaded with Celestion V30 UK speakers. All amp controls were kept flat, with no reverb applied. The sessions took place in a treated studio room (4.5m × 4.5m × 3m) and were tracked using Pro Tools Ultimate.

This is the Acoustic Guitar Playing Technique dataset (AG-PT-set).
It contains 15 hours and 55 minutes of monophonic recordings of 12 expressive guitar playing techniques (pitched and percussive).
Of these, 10 hours and 4 minutes of recordings encompassing 8 of the 12 techniques have been labeled, meaning that onsets were identified at the millisecond level and their timestamp was saved, alongside playing technique information.
As a result, 32,592 individual notes have been labeled.
Recordings were performed by 6 players on 7 different acoustic steel-string guitars.
